What voltage, power and current to the controller model SC 180? Thanks
The controller requires 120 V, 60 Hz power. Each block requires 9 amps. The plug supplied is a 20 amp plug to ensure adequate current to both blocks if the controller is operating a maximum capacity.

Do you make a digestion block that can go above 210 degrees C? We need a block for selenium analysis.
At the moment our HotBlocks are ETL certified to 150 C but can go up to 180 C. This is the highest temperature they can currently achieve.
With a different controller, would Is it possible for the HotBlock to reach higher temperatures (250degC)?
It is not possible for the Hot Block to reach a temperature higher than 180 degrees Celsius as it is limited by maximum temperature capacity of the heater mat.
Are your hotblocks UL approved?
All HotBlocks are ETL Certified. The certification is based upon the standard requirements for UL 61010 - \"Safety Electrical Equipment for Measurement, Control and Laboratory Use\".
